Leslie’s residency is at 2607 Lexington Rd, Evansville, In 47720. Other cities that she has stayed in are Chandler, Newburgh, Ledbetter and one other city. Leslie has listed (812) 858-3813 as her phone number. Possible relatives of Leslie are: Judith Jeraldean Swaw, Michael Thomas Duncan, Brenda K Duncan and 3 other people. Leslie's birth date was listed as 1978. Leslie turned 46 years old.